Impression:
First thing I noticed, the door feels noticably lighter than the C2. Interior is spartan but functional. The RS steering wheel and gear lever look and feel just right for the car.
The car is loud! Did't notice it on the outside but as soon as I started driving, I could hear a lot more noise from engine, transmission and all the mechanical noises.
Even with the standard exhaust, the inside is loud enough for me to have second thoughts about changing the exhaust to Cargraphic ones! No booming, just noisy with a nice engine roar when I press the gas pedal down.
The engine is definately much torque-ier than my C2, and because of the different gearing, I frequently stepped over to the very naughty side of the speed limit without realising. The car can go so fast so easily!
The suspension is much harder than the C2 even with all the mods. Lots of road noise, feeling every piece tissue paper on the road, and on bumpy surface the car can be dancing round all over the place, I really had to keep both hands on the wheel!
The car feels very planted, the faster it is, the more stable it feels. Turn in is very sharp, I felt very connected to the car, very little body roll even when changing lane "briskly". And all that's on wet road speed! Can't wait to get it on track!
You do feel a lot more conspicuous in a yellow car, but in this yellow car, it's a nice feeling!
